Hue students go to Van Thanh relic and Hue pagoda to pray for luck before high school graduation exam

Before the 2025 high school graduation exam, hundreds of candidates and their parents went to the Van Thanh relic in Hue to burn incense, praying for luck and good results.

Many candidates come to Van Thanh Hue to burn incense and pray for luck before the high school graduation exam - Photo: CONG NGO

In the days leading up to the high school graduation exam, many students in Hue have temporarily stopped studying to reduce stress and prepare themselves for the best physical and mental condition. They visit historical sites such as Van Thanh (Temple of Literature) and peaceful pagodas to pray for luck and peace.

Van Thanh Temple - a safe destination for many Hue students before the high school graduation exam

Many students brought incense and simple offerings such as fruits, cakes, etc. to Van Thanh Temple to quietly offer incense before the stele of the sages and doctors of the Nguyen Dynasty with the wish for a smooth exam with high results.

Le Ngoc Tam Anh (12th grade student at Nguyen Hue High School, Phu Xuan District, Hue City) shared: "I came here to pray for a comfortable mindset, to do the test smoothly, and also to calm my mind before the stressful exam day."

Phan Nguyen Bao Tran touched the turtle's head on the doctoral stele, "asking for luck" to do the test smoothly - Photo: CONG NGO

Hue's Temple of Literature was built in 1808, under the reign of King Gia Long, to worship Confucius. Later, under the reign of King Minh Mang, the Temple of Literature was the place where steles were placed to record the names of the doctors who passed the imperial examinations held under the reign of the Nguyen kings.

Every exam season, this place becomes a spiritual support for many generations of students.

Coming to offer incense at Van Thanh, Phan Nguyen Bao Tran (grade 12, Nguyen Hue High School) prayed that she would pass her first choice to enter Ho Chi Minh City University of Economics and did not forget to pray for other candidates to pass their desired schools.

"Throughout 12 years of studying, I have tried my best and the high school graduation exam is the end of a learning process, but also the starting point, the "touch point" of a bright future. I hope to have a smooth and favorable exam in the exam room," Tran said.

Candidates in Hue go to pagoda to pray for luck before graduation exam

Before the 2025 high school graduation exam, hundreds of students in Hue brought pens and exam papers to the Standing Buddha Pagoda (Hue City) to pray for luck and "to pass the university entrance exam".

Vien Ho San sincerely offers incense to pray for luck for herself and her friends in the upcoming high school graduation exam - Photo: BAO PHU

Despite the hot weather, the grounds of the Standing Buddha Pagoda (Thuy Bang Ward, Thuan Hoa District, Hue City) were packed with parents and students coming to burn incense and pray for luck in the 2025 high school graduation exam.

Candidates from all over Hue City brought pens, books, exam preparation materials, incense, bottled water, and respectfully prayed before the statue of Quan The Am.

Vien Ho San (residing in A Luoi district, Hue city) said that from early morning, he and his friends prepared their luggage and traveled more than 60km to come here to pray for luck for the upcoming high school graduation exam.

"I have a pretty good grasp of the review content, but I still want to come here to pray for luck and hopefully pass my first choice to Hue University of Medicine and Pharmacy. I say I pray for luck but it's just to put my mind at ease, because I know my efforts in studying throughout the past time are the most important," San shared.

Candidates bring pens, books, exam papers, incense, and bottled water to place in front of the statue of Quan The Am and pray sincerely before the exam day - Photo: BAO PHU

Like other students, Tran Thi Be Ny (class 12A5, Hue Industrial College) quietly found herself an empty spot in the grounds of the Standing Buddha Pagoda, placed incense and bottled water in front of the statue of Quan The Am, and prayed sincerely.

Ny said she had studied very hard for the exam, but she still couldn't help but feel worried and nervous.

"I go to the temple first to pray for luck, then to feel more comfortable and secure when entering the most important exam of my student life," Ny confided.
